Top 5 Leadership Styles in Project Management
Effective leadership styles are crucial for every
organization to drive their projects to success.
It is fundamental for the project managers to
possess a diverse set of leadership styles to
utilize in varied situations and motivate the
team to achieve their assigned goals. In this
blog, we will discuss the top 5 leadership styles
covered during a PMP Exam Prep Course.
2
Types of Leadership Styles
  1. Transformational Leadership
  2. Servant Leadership
  3. Transactional Leadership
  4. Situational Leadership
  5. Collaborative Leadership

Transformational Leadership
  • Project Managers who apply this leadership style
    aim to motivate and inspire their team members to
    achieve their full potential. Through this
    leadership style, they enlighten the team with a
    compelling vision, inculcate innovation and
    inspire them to take accountability. Positive
    reinforcement and mentorship are a crucial part
    of Transformational Leadership style. It helps in
    creating a culture of continuous learning and
    positive change

Servant Leadership
  • Project Managers who apply this leadership focus
    on empathy, humility, and service to others. They
    are understanding of the needs of their team
    members, and support their growth in personal and
    professional aspects. The aim of Servant Leaders
    is to foster trust and collaboration to make the
    team members feel valued and motivated. In turn,
    it helps team members to dedicatedly complete
    their tasks and support others in doing so too.

Transactional Leadership
  • Project Managers apply this leadership to
    communicate the clear expectations from the team
    and rewarding based on a preset criteria. The
    team is motivated to perform well and ensure
    ownership of their work through a system of
    incentives and rewards. The main goal of this
    leadership style is to help project managers
    drive productivity while maintaining project
    discipline.

Situational Leadership
  • Situational leadership is modifying one's style
    of leadership according to the particular
    requirements of the circumstance and the team
    members' degree of maturity. Using this approach,
    project managers evaluate the skills and
    readiness of their team and modify their
    leadership approach as necessary. Situational
    leaders optimize team performance and accomplish
    project goals by offering the appropriate degree
    of assistance and direction.

Collaborative Leadership
  • The project manager serves as a collaborator,
    facilitator, and student for the project team and
    stakeholders, under this leadership style. The
    project's goals, plans, and ambitions are jointly
    created. They share resources and project
    operations. The benefits of collaborative
    leadership for project management include
    increased team innovation, productivity, and
    quality as well as stakeholder alignment and
    trust.
